Last day of Million Dollar Movie Week

Michel Sabourin
West Grove, PA
Finance systems analyst


Meredith says that the show has observed Movie Week for 7 years and contestants have won $1.9 million. Today they hope to break the $2 million mark. He reviews movies online. He has $43,100 in the bank and his Ask the Audience lifeline remaining.

Question #8 (Rockumentaries)
"This Is It" documents the final tour preparations of what legendary musical act?
A - Elvis Presley
B - The Beatles
C - James Brown
D - Michael Jackson

This is his daughter's favorite performer.
Spoiler
Answer: D (Michael Jackson)
Value: $7,000
Bank: $50,100
Question #9 (Drink to That)
In the 1993 movie "Groundhog Day," Andie MacDowell's character explains that she always drinks to what?
A - good health
B - the rainforest
C - stray puppies
D - world peace
